PHILADELPHIA – Our Lady of Calvary Parish sponsored a girls basketball tournament last month, which raised over $500 for Frank Kelly, a parishioner with ALS.

Along with Our Lady of Calvary, teams from various grade schools participated in the varsity bracket, including St. Dominic, St. Cecelia and St. Christopher, Philadelphia; Ancillae-Assumpta Academy, Wyncote; Nativity of Our Lord, Warminster; St. Jude, Chalfont; St. Ephrem, Bensalem; and Our Lady Help of Christians, Abington.

Tournament highlights included a hard fought contest between St. Christopher and Our Lady Help of Christians (OLHC) Dec. 27. Despite the efforts of OLHC seventh-grader Ashley McAfee, who scored 24 points, including eight three-pointers, St. Christopher won 52-42, advancing to the championship game. Led by eighth-grader and tournament MVP Marissa Sylvester, St. Chris defeated host Our Lady of Calvary.

The tournament was coordinated by Mike Nichols of Our Lady of Calvary.

Kelly passed away just a few days later on Dec. 31.
